OddsTipsAndPicks

Fickell grew up in Columbus (where he was one of the best HS wrestlers in state history which is saying something), and was a four year starter on the defensive line at OSU (second most consecutive starts in school history [50], had record from 1996-2017 [Billy Price]). His first coaching job was as a GA at OSU, he coached DL at Akron for two years, and from 2002-2016 he was a coach at OSU. Along with the year as interim head coach, he was the special teams coach, line backers coach, and co-DC at different times (mostly LBs and co-DCs). He was also one of the most highly regarded assistant coaches before the interim year. Probably only second to (lol) Will Muschamp on the defensive side of the ball. He was not expected to be at OSU for much longer, but he ended up staying forever probably in part because of the interim year. He’s put more work into OSU football than anyone since Woody Hayes. He was the special teams coordinator for a National Championship team that was *really* into special teams, and he was the LB coach/DC for a National Championship team with an awesome defense. And our LBs have been pretty meh (by outrageously high standards) since he left…
